    Re: My first try at editing a screen shot

    I think the "jaggy edges" around the aircraft also have to do with your video settings in IL-2.

    Some tips: play your game in settings it runs smooth and record a track.
    Then play the track in highest possible settings (low FPS is less of a problem now, it's all about a nice shot) and take your screenshots.
